Description
Styrallyl Acetate is a versatile perfumery ingredient celebrated for its complex and multi-faceted aroma. It combines fresh green and leafy notes with delicate floral hints reminiscent of gardenias, complemented by subtle rhubarb tartness and fruity undertones. Additional faint musky and seedy aspects lend depth and intrigue, creating a radiant herbal-green-fruity-floral character that enhances fragrance compositions.
This ingredient imparts light undertones of apricot, pineapple, plum, and fresh greenery, alongside subtle berry nuances and a slight metallic facet. Styrallyl Acetate is especially effective in top-note complexes with ingredients such as Oakmoss, Galbanum, Allyl Ionone, and citrus oils. Though initially intense, it mellows over time, allowing safe use at higher concentrations in well-balanced formulas. Appearing as a colorless to pale yellow liquid, Styrallyl Acetate adds brightness, complexity, and freshness to perfumes.
